calzone · 09/06/2015 21:41

Syn free raspberry mousse.....

Sugar free jelly
Ff fromage frais

Make jelly up to 1/4pt.

Whisk in fromage frais and leave to set.
Serve with fruit.

annielostit · 11/06/2015 07:31

Milk is 250mls semi skimmed
300mls 1% fat.
350mls skimmed.
I use the 1% as its not quite as watery like skimmed, using a 50 ml medicine measure for each tea. I can get 5 cups a day and a grate of cheese for hex a.

KittyOShea · 12/06/2015 06:47

Hi playing. I made my own Marie rose using 2 tbsp 0% fromage frais, 1tbsp tomato sauce, squeeze of fresh lemon juice and chopped parsley. The tomato sauce was the syn.
